Welcome to the exciting realm of Unity 3D modelling! As a game developer or an artist looking to create immersive environments and characters, mastering this skill is paramount. In this comprehensive guide, we'll delve into the intricacies of Unity 3D modelling, providing you with the tools and techniques needed to craft breathtaking visuals.
Step 1: Understanding the Basics
Before diving deep, it's crucial to grasp the fundamentals of 3D modelling in Unity. Begin by familiarizing yourself with the interface, learning how to manipulate objects in 3D space using the builtin tools. Understand the importance of axes, coordinate systems, and how to navigate your workspace efficiently.
Step 2: Creating Basic Shapes
Once you're comfortable with the basics, start building simple models. Unity offers a variety of primitive shapes such as cubes, spheres, and cylinders. Learn how to scale, rotate, and position these shapes precisely. This foundational knowledge will serve as the building blocks for more complex models.
Step 3: Advanced Modelling Techniques
As you progress, explore more sophisticated modelling techniques. This includes sculpting, where you can add detail and texture to your models using brushes and sculpting tools. Additionally, learn about extrusion, where you can create new shapes by extending existing ones along a path.
Step 4: Texturing and Material Application
Texturing brings life to your 3D models. Discover how to apply textures to surfaces, enhancing realism and adding visual depth. Unity supports various texture formats, including .png, .jpg, and .tga. Experiment with different textures to see how they affect the appearance of your models.
Step 5: Lighting and Shading
Lighting is a critical aspect of 3D art that significantly impacts the mood and atmosphere of your scenes. Learn how to set up and manipulate lights in Unity, including point lights, directional lights, and area lights. Understanding how to control shadows, reflections, and ambient occlusion will greatly enhance the visual quality of your models.
Step 6: Optimization and Performance
As you create larger scenes and more detailed models, performance becomes a concern. Learn about mesh optimization techniques, such as decimation and LOD (Level of Detail) to ensure your game runs smoothly on various hardware configurations. Balancing aesthetics and performance is key to delivering a seamless gaming experience.
Step 7: Advanced Tools and Plugins
To further enhance your modelling capabilities, explore thirdparty tools and plugins available for Unity. These resources offer specialized features for specific tasks, such as advanced texturing, UV mapping, and more complex modelling operations.
Conclusion
Mastering Unity 3D modelling opens up endless possibilities for creating engaging and visually stunning games and interactive experiences. With practice, patience, and a bit of creativity, you'll be able to bring your ideas to life. Remember, the journey of learning never ends, so keep exploring, experimenting, and pushing the boundaries of what's possible in 3D art.